What affects the price

When you call, we look at several things to help pin down your rates. Insurance carriers weigh your current age, your location, and your overall health history. Your choice of deductible is another big factor; picking a higher one often lowers your monthly payment, while a lower deductible keeps your out-of-pocket costs down if you need care. Your specific coverage needs—like how often you visit a doctor or if you need prescription drug help—also shift the final amount. What are the options for catastrophic health insurance in Tracy?

Catastrophic health insurance plans in Tracy are designed primarily to offer protection against severe medical emergencies. These plans typically feature lower monthly premiums but come with substantially higher deductibles and out-of-pocket maximums. Eligibility for these plans in California is usually restricted to individuals under age 30 or those who qualify for a hardship exemption. What are the specifics of short term health insurance in Tracy?

Short-term health insurance in Tracy provides temporary medical coverage for a limited duration, typically less than a year. These plans are not compliant with the Affordable Care Act and often exclude coverage for pre-existing conditions. They can serve as a solution for temporary gaps in insurance. However, understanding their limitations regarding comprehensive benefits and essential health services is crucial.
